Which model Thermomix do I have?
To check the serial number of your Thermomix® TM6, simply open the list of options by touching the ‘3-stripe’ field and then ‘Settings’ on the display. Touch the last option ‘Thermomix® Version & Update’ to get to the serial number. The same menu contains information about the software version.
How long is the warranty for Thermomix?
a 24-month warranty
Thermomix comes with a 24-month warranty. Your Thermomix, including the Varoma ®, comes with a 24-month warranty against faulty parts and workmanship when used in a domestic environment.

Does Thermomix clean itself?
A Thermomix is technically self-cleaning, so after use you can fill the bowl with water to cover the blades, and add a drop of dishwashing liquid. Tip out the soapy water, replace with clean water and pulse again for a couple of seconds.
How much money do Thermomix consultants make?
Thermomix consultants operate on a commission basis earning $220 per appliance, rising to as much as $380 per machine after five or more sales per month. According to Grace Mazur, the founder and owner of Thermomix in Australia, the consultants are key to Thermomix’s sales process.
